Output 08c8d9a6d8d01b8334cc737d0d983f3231773815eea045242d0cb6250e3a688a:1

value
261000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 839b29e30325a5285083a70fe9138302766d5404 OP_EQUAL
address
3DgtKdYWM2pEEMHFfEUt1NbhpUCvFnpGEE
transaction
08c8d9a6d8d01b8334cc737d0d983f3231773815eea045242d0cb6250e3a688a
confirmations
180679
spent
true